Featuring an outdoor pool and a spa and wellness center, this European-inspired resort is located in Sun Valley, Idaho. Traditionally designed, each remodeled guest room features a flat-screen cable TV, a refrigerator, and air conditioning. The private bathrooms feature a marble sink and free toiletries. Guests have several on-site dining options here, such as the Ram restaurant which serves gourmet cuisine, as well as Village Station which serves family-style cuisine. A fitness center, a business center, and a tennis court can all be found at the Sun Valley Inn. Included in resort fee, Wifi access and free parking are available at the resort. Sun Valley Golf Course is 3 minutes’ drive from the property, and skiing at Bald Mountain is just 5 minutes’ drive away.
